# frozen_string_literal: true module Gitlab module Database module Migrations # BatchedBackgroundMigrations are a new approach to scheduling and executing background migrations, which uses # persistent state in the database to track each migration. This avoids having to batch over an entire table and # schedule a large number of sidekiq jobs upfront. It also provides for more flexibility as the migration runs, # as it can be paused and restarted, and have configuration values like the batch size updated dynamically as the # migration runs. # # For now, these migrations are not considered ready for general use, for more information see the tracking epic: # https://gitlab.com/groups/gitlab-org/-/epics/6751 module BatchedBackgroundMigrationHelpers BATCH_SIZE = 1_000 # Number of rows to process per job SUB_BATCH_SIZE = 100 # Number of rows to process per sub-batch BATCH_CLASS_NAME = 'PrimaryKeyBatchingStrategy' # Default batch class for batched migrations BATCH_MIN_VALUE = 1 # Default minimum value for batched migrations BATCH_MIN_DELAY = 2.minutes.freeze # Minimum delay between batched migrations # Creates a batched background migration for the given table. A batched migration runs one job # at a time, computing the bounds of the next batch based on the current migration settings and the previous # batch bounds. Each job's execution status is tracked in the database as the migration runs. The given job # class must be present in the Gitlab::BackgroundMigration module, and the batch class (if specified) must be # present in the Gitlab::BackgroundMigration::BatchingStrategies module. # # If migration with same job_class_name, table_name, column_name, and job_aruments already exists, this helper # will log an warning and not create a new one. # # job_class_name - The background migration job class as a string # batch_table_name - The name of the table the migration will batch over # batch_column_name - The name of the column the migration will batch over # job_arguments - Extra arguments to pass to the job instance when the migration runs # job_interval - The pause interval between each job's execution, minimum of 2 minutes # batch_min_value - The value in the column the batching will begin at # batch_max_value - The value in the column the batching will end at, defaults to `SELECT MAX(batch_column)` # batch_class_name - The name of the class that will be called to find the range of each next batch # batch_size - The maximum number of rows per job # sub_batch_size - The maximum number of rows processed per "iteration" within the job # # *Returns the created BatchedMigration record* # # Example: # # queue_batched_background_migration( # 'CopyColumnUsingBackgroundMigrationJob', # :events, # :id, # job_interval: 2.minutes, # other_job_arguments: ['column1', 'column2']) # # Where the the background migration exists: # # class Gitlab::BackgroundMigration::CopyColumnUsingBackgroundMigrationJob # def perform(start_id, end_id, batch_table, batch_column, sub_batch_size, *other_args) # # do something # end # end def queue_batched_background_migration( # rubocop:disable Metrics/ParameterLists job_class_name, batch_table_name, batch_column_name, *job_arguments, job_interval:, batch_min_value: BATCH_MIN_VALUE, batch_max_value: nil, batch_class_name: BATCH_CLASS_NAME, batch_size: BATCH_SIZE, max_batch_size: nil, sub_batch_size: SUB_BATCH_SIZE, gitlab_schema: nil ) Gitlab::Database::QueryAnalyzers::RestrictAllowedSchemas.require_dml_mode! gitlab_schema ||= gitlab_schema_from_context Gitlab::Database::BackgroundMigration::BatchedMigration.reset_column_information if Gitlab::Database::BackgroundMigration::BatchedMigration.for_configuration(gitlab_schema, job_class_name, batch_table_name, batch_column_name, job_arguments).exists?
